A complex character is any character with a realistic backstory and personality - one with flaws and weaknesses as well as positive points. An unreliable narrator is one who can't be trusted to tell the truth, either because they're liars or because they just don't know what's actually going on.

What are 3 types of narrator?

First-person narrator: The narrator is a character in the story, telling it from their own perspective using "I" and "me" pronouns. Third-person limited narrator: The narrator focuses on the thoughts and feelings of one character in the story, using "he" or "she" pronouns. Omniscient narrator: The narrator knows all the thoughts and feelings of all the characters in the story and can move freely between different characters' perspectives.


What is the difference between limited narrator and omniscient narrator?

The word omniscient means all-knowing. This narrator knows everything and can show you the thoughts and emotions of any character. A limited narrator sticks to one character and shows only what they know and see.
